The Bipolar Monster Pt 3

The people-people-monsters-monsters came round and chained the god
They dragged him to a cave, cut his palms and used the starlight that drained from them to write on the wall of the cave
“bi-polar”
He sang out with both voices on high singing for help
crying for help while they dragged him to his cave
The shackled his hands and feet 
made him sick with words and fear and anger
All that Janus could do was cry
and cry out “Can you hear me?”
and sing his harmonious songs
and cry
and wonder why can’t the world hear him

And now this is what has become of Janus
He now lives in squalor 
He has become other, 
He has become defect
He has become deficit
Waiting for the day when the world decides to listen to his voices-voices
and not be scared
He awaits the day that he can sing
Sing in harmony with himself 
But that day has yet to come
So now the bi-polar monster must wait
Trying to keep his hopes up
Trying to keep the songs in his heads and on his lips
But the bi-polar monster is here to ask you 
Are you willing to listen?
“Can you hear me?”
